Abstract

In the present work, the electromagnetic pollution caused by radiation of industrial frequency (50 Hz) was estimated in Orhei city. Five unfavorable loci were identified in residential areas of the city associated with noncompliance of the sanitary protection zone. Based the biotesting territory, it was found that the most sensitive morphophysiological traits of the test plant Polygonum aviculare L. are the length of the main stem and corolla coloring. It is observed that the greater transmission line voltage the longer of the main stem, and less the intensity of corolla color (from red to white).
